“Paws For a Cause Day” is a campaign made by RSPCA (The Royal Society for the Prevention of Cruelty to Animals) and it will take place on the 29th of February 2008.
“Not all animals can protect themselves…That’s why we need RSPCA…” and that’s why we all must help them collecting all the money they need for continuing their great work in protecting, housing and healing animals (www.pawsforacause.com.au).

This is a campaign of Hilfswerk Austria, an organization that offers social support for poor families all over Austria and Eastern Europe.
The spot is made to make us aware of the fact that more than 800 million people all over the world are suffering from hunger while we are throwing away our money on useless things.
An appeal for social responsibility is made through a sarcastic massage:
“Wouldn’t it be nice if something was left over for children in need as well?”
Advertised brand: Hilfswerk Austria
Advert title(s): Fat Pet
Advertising Agency (Name, City, Country):Demner, Merlicek & Bergmann, Vienna, Austria
Creative Director: Mariusz J. Demner
Art Director: Christian Bircher
Copywriter: Alexander Rabl, Viktor Kröll
Production Company: Close Up, Vienna, Austria
